SOHO / TRIBECA / HUDSON SQUARE
Now home to super trendy restaurants and stores and among Manhattan's wealthiest communities, these areas began as industrial and manufacturing districts and their architecture proves it.
SOHO (SOuth of HOuston) began as the SOHO Cast Iron (historic) District and you can still see find many of the old cast iron fronts preserved in the area which runs from Sixth Avenue east to Mulberry south of Houston (naturally) and north of Canal. The main retail areas include Broadway, West Broadway, Prince and Spring Streets/
TRIBECA (the TRIangle BElow CAnal Street) is famous for its annual Film Festival, run by former resident Robert DiNiro. It's below Canal, West of Broadway and North of Chambers Street. The main retail streets include West Broadway, Hudson, and Varick, for many years home to Manhattan's printing trade.
Hudson Square lies west of Sixth Avenue, north of Canal, and south of Houston. Its many new office buildings are home to many publishers and ad firms.
